### Fortino Capital Acquires MEHRWERK GmbH: A Strategic Move in Process Optimization

In a significant development within the software industry, Fortino Capital has announced the acquisition of MEHRWERK GmbH, a leader in software-based business process optimization. While the acquisition amount remains undisclosed, this merger marks a pivotal moment for both companies, enhancing their capabilities and market reach.

Founded in 2008, MEHRWERK GmbH specializes in operational excellence through innovative software solutions that streamline business processes, improve supply chain efficiency, and leverage data analytics for actionable insights. Their approach combines user-friendly visualizations with robust process mining tools, positioning them as a valuable partner for organizations seeking to optimize their operational workflows.

On the other hand, Fortino Capital, a prominent growth equity investor, focuses on technology-driven companies that demonstrate high potential for scalability and innovation. With a portfolio that includes diverse software solutions, Fortino aims to bolster its investment in the operational efficiency space through the acquisition of MEHRWERK.
